Actor and Andhra Pradesh Deputy Chief Minister Pawan Kalyan thrilled fans as he premiered his latest film, Hari Hara Veera Mallu Part One, in theaters on July 24. Known for his massive fan base in Andhra Pradesh, Pawan Kalyan’s film releases often feel like festivals, and his film sparked similar celebrations across the state.

Hari Hara Veera Mallu was first announced in January 2020, with filming beginning in September that year. The team completed the film in May 2025 after delays from COVID-19 and Pawan Kalyan’s political duties. The film was predominantly shot in Hyderabad.

Fans of the Kushi actor gathered in large numbers on the streets and outside theatres in Vijayawada. Holding posters of Pawan Kalyan’s latest film,  as it marked the actor’s return to films after nearly two years.

Fans in Kalyan-themed shirts danced outside theatres, capturing the excitement of Pawan Kalyan films.

Krish Jagarlamudi and A. M. Jyothi Krishna directed the film, with Jagarlamudi and Sai Madhav Burra writing the screenplay.

Hari Hara Veera Mallu follows an outlaw who rises against tyranny to protect his people. Set in the 17th century. Bollywood actor Bobby Deol plays a crucial role in the film and MM Keeravani composed its music. The film hit theatres globally on 24 July 2025.
